Output e64f39cbd03e84a2c292c32deaf014bf840a38917c1b526ddddd69cbffd3868f:1

value
8325
script pubkey
OP_0 OP_PUSHBYTES_20 ce2f4efee4938620bc89268fe54cde0cbade3604
address
bc1qech5alhyjwrzp0yfy6872nx7pjadudsyxxf8mu
transaction
e64f39cbd03e84a2c292c32deaf014bf840a38917c1b526ddddd69cbffd3868f
confirmations
78523
spent
true